Flutter App Development: Building Scalable Mobile Experiences for the Modern Digital Economy

How businesses are using Flutter technology to create fast, scalable mobile applications while maintaining strong iOS performance and user engagement.

Explore how Flutter app development helps businesses build high-performance cross-platform mobile apps and why partnering with an experienced iPhone app development company still matters.

Introduction

Mobile applications have become one of the most influential drivers of digital transformation.

From e-commerce and financial services to education and healthcare, organizations now rely on mobile apps to deliver services, strengthen customer relationships, and create competitive advantages in increasingly digital markets.

However, building high-quality mobile applications presents a strategic challenge. Businesses must deliver seamless performance across both Android and iOS ecosystems while maintaining rapid development cycles and cost efficiency.

Traditionally, this meant developing two separate applications using different programming languages and development environments. Android apps were typically built using Java or Kotlin, while iOS applications relied on Swift or Objective-C.

Maintaining these separate codebases often increased development costs, extended timelines, and complicated long-term maintenance.

Cross-platform technologies have significantly changed this landscape.

Among them, Flutter has emerged as one of the most influential frameworks in modern mobile engineering. Developed by Google, Flutter enables developers to build high-performance applications for multiple platforms using a single codebase while maintaining native-level user experiences.

As a result, Flutter app development is becoming a preferred choice for startups, enterprises, and product teams seeking scalable mobile solutions.

At the same time, businesses targeting premium iOS audiences often collaborate with an experienced iPhone app development company to ensure that applications fully align with Apple’s design standards, device capabilities, and App Store requirements.

Understanding how these development approaches work together is essential for organizations planning a long-term mobile strategy.

The Evolution of Mobile App Development

Over the past decade, mobile applications have evolved from simple utilities into complex digital ecosystems.

Early mobile apps were designed for narrow tasks such as messaging, note-taking, or basic online browsing. Today, mobile platforms support sophisticated digital services including:

  • Digital banking

  • Telemedicine

  • E-commerce marketplaces

  • Streaming platforms

  • AI-powered productivity tools

As mobile usage expanded globally, developers faced a significant challenge: how to efficiently build applications that work across multiple operating systems.

Native development traditionally required:

  • Java or Kotlin for Android

  • Swift or Objective-C for iOS

While native development offers strong performance and platform integration, managing separate development workflows often slows innovation.

Cross-platform frameworks attempted to solve this problem, but early solutions frequently struggled with performance limitations and inconsistent user interface rendering.

Flutter changed that perception.

Unlike earlier frameworks that relied heavily on native components, Flutter uses its own rendering engine and widget framework. This allows developers to create visually consistent interfaces across platforms while maintaining high performance.

This architectural approach has helped position Flutter as one of the most reliable modern cross-platform technologies.

Why Businesses Are Choosing Flutter App Development

Organizations across industries are adopting Flutter because it helps balance speed, scalability, and product quality.

Faster Development Cycles

One of the most significant advantages of Flutter is its single codebase architecture.

Developers can write application logic once and deploy it across Android and iOS platforms. This dramatically reduces development time compared with maintaining separate native projects.

Flutter’s hot reload capability further accelerates development. Engineers can instantly see code changes reflected in the running application without restarting the entire build process.

This feature allows product teams to iterate faster, refine user interfaces quickly, and shorten time-to-market.

Cost Efficiency

Building and maintaining separate Android and iOS applications often requires multiple development teams.

Flutter reduces this overhead by allowing a unified team to manage both platforms.

For many organizations, this results in:

  • Lower engineering costs

  • Faster feature releases

  • Simplified testing and maintenance processes

These operational efficiencies make Flutter particularly attractive for startups and mid-sized companies scaling digital products.

Consistent User Experience

Delivering a consistent design across devices is a key requirement for modern digital products.

Flutter’s widget-based UI framework allows developers to create reusable components that maintain consistent behavior and design across platforms.

This consistency helps businesses strengthen their brand identity while ensuring that users receive a cohesive experience regardless of the device they use.

Flutter vs Native Development: Key Comparisons

When evaluating mobile development strategies, companies often compare Flutter with traditional native development.

Each approach offers advantages depending on the complexity and goals of the project.

Development Speed

Native development requires building separate applications for Android and iOS.

Flutter allows developers to share a large portion of the codebase across both platforms, which significantly accelerates development timelines.

Maintenance and Updates

Maintaining two independent codebases often increases operational complexity.

Flutter simplifies long-term maintenance by allowing updates and improvements to be implemented across platforms simultaneously.

This approach reduces the engineering workload associated with version updates and feature enhancements.

Performance Considerations

Native applications traditionally offer excellent performance because they interact directly with the operating system.

Flutter applications also perform strongly because they compile into native machine code rather than relying on web views or JavaScript bridges.

For most business applications—including e-commerce platforms, productivity tools, and fintech apps—the performance difference between Flutter and native development is minimal.

Design Flexibility

Flutter provides extensive UI customization capabilities.

Developers can build complex animations, interactive elements, and visually rich interfaces using Flutter’s flexible widget system.

This level of control allows product teams to design distinctive mobile experiences that align with brand identity and user expectations.

The Role of an iPhone App Development Company

Even with the growth of cross-platform frameworks, iOS remains one of the most valuable mobile ecosystems.

Apple users tend to show higher engagement levels and stronger purchasing behavior in digital services and in-app purchases.

For businesses targeting premium audiences, optimizing the iOS experience remains critical.

An experienced iPhone app development company helps ensure that mobile applications meet Apple’s strict design guidelines and technical requirements.

These specialists can:

  • Optimize performance for Apple devices

  • Implement device-specific capabilities

  • Ensure App Store compliance

  • Improve overall user experience for iOS users

Combining Flutter’s cross-platform efficiency with deep iOS expertise enables organizations to deliver both scalability and premium product quality.

Key Features of Professional Flutter App Development Services

When selecting a development partner, businesses should look beyond coding capabilities and evaluate whether teams offer comprehensive mobile product expertise.

Cross-Platform Application Development

Flutter enables applications to operate seamlessly across Android and iOS using a single codebase.

This allows companies to reach broader audiences while maintaining development efficiency.

Custom User Experience Design

Successful mobile apps prioritize usability and intuitive design.

Flutter’s flexible UI framework allows developers to create highly customized interfaces that improve engagement and retention.

Scalable Architecture

Modern applications must support rapid user growth and increasing data demands.

A scalable architecture ensures that applications can expand without performance issues or infrastructure bottlenecks.

Third-Party Integrations

Mobile applications frequently rely on integrations such as:

  • Payment gateways

  • Cloud services

  • Analytics platforms

  • Authentication systems

Professional Flutter developers ensure these integrations function securely and reliably.

Security and Data Protection

Security is a fundamental requirement for applications handling sensitive user data.

Reliable development teams implement secure authentication, encrypted data storage, and best practices for protecting user information.

Continuous Maintenance

Mobile platforms evolve constantly.

Regular updates are necessary to ensure compatibility with new operating system versions and to maintain strong application performance.

Professional development teams provide ongoing monitoring, maintenance, and support.

Industries Leveraging Flutter Technology

Flutter’s flexibility makes it suitable for a wide range of industries building modern digital products.

E-Commerce

Retail companies use Flutter apps to deliver seamless shopping experiences, enabling product discovery, secure payments, and order tracking.

Healthcare

Healthcare providers develop mobile applications for telemedicine consultations, appointment scheduling, and patient data access.

Financial Services

Fintech organizations use Flutter to build secure mobile banking and digital payment applications.

Education

Educational platforms use mobile apps for online learning, course delivery, and student engagement.

Travel and Hospitality

Travel companies rely on mobile apps that allow users to search destinations, book flights or hotels, and manage itineraries.

The Future of Flutter App Development

Flutter continues to evolve as one of the most influential frameworks in modern application development.

Beyond mobile platforms, Flutter now supports web, desktop, and embedded systems, expanding its role in building unified digital ecosystems.

Large enterprises and fast-growing startups alike are adopting Flutter because it simplifies product development without sacrificing performance or design quality.

As organizations increasingly prioritize speed, scalability, and seamless user experiences, Flutter is likely to remain a cornerstone technology for modern mobile engineering.

For companies investing in long-term digital products, Flutter offers a powerful foundation for building scalable applications that can adapt to changing market demands.

Conclusion

Mobile applications are no longer optional digital assets—they are central to how businesses interact with customers, deliver services, and compete in the modern economy.

Organizations that prioritize high-quality mobile experiences can significantly improve customer engagement, operational efficiency, and long-term revenue growth.

Flutter app development provides a powerful framework for building scalable cross-platform applications while reducing development complexity.

When combined with experienced mobile engineers and strategic product planning, Flutter enables businesses to launch innovative digital solutions faster and more efficiently than traditional development approaches.

Turning a mobile app concept into a successful digital product requires more than technical development—it requires a strategic understanding of user behavior, platform capabilities, and long-term scalability.

Techahead helps organizations transform ideas into powerful mobile applications using modern frameworks and user-focused design. Whether you are exploring Flutter app development for cross-platform efficiency or working with an experienced iPhone app development company to optimize iOS performance, the goal is always the same: building scalable mobile solutions that support meaningful business growth.

Connect with Techahead today to begin building a mobile application that delivers lasting value for your business and your users.


Comments

Popular posts from this blog

Staff Augmentation The Future-Proof Strategy for Agile Business Growth

Staff Augmentation Services The Smart Way to Scale Tech Teams in 2025

How Fitness App Development Companies Are Changing the Way We Stay Healthy